For large-scale construction, industrial lifts, or even complex residential projects, the need for heavy machinery like cranes is undeniable. However, owning and operating a crane is not only expensive but also demands specialized knowledge and stringent safety practices. That’s why hiring a professional crane company is often the smartest move. Here are some major benefits of choosing seasoned crane experts:
1. Skilled Professionals and Certified Operators
Professional crane companies employ certified and highly trained crane operators. These individuals are well-versed in handling various types of cranes and are familiar with specific safety procedures, load limitations, and emergency protocols. This reduces the risk of accidents and ensures the job is done safely and properly.
2. Wide Range of Crane Types Available
Different projects require different types of cranes—crawler cranes, rough-terrain cranes, mobile units, or tower cranes, to name a few. Professional crane companies maintain a broad range of crane types, allowing you to select the right crane for your specific task without having to purchase expensive equipment.
3. Enhanced Safety Standards
Crane operation is inherently risky, but professionals mitigate this through strict adherence to safety regulations and regular maintenance. Licensed crane companies are compliant with OSHA guidelines, conduct routine inspections, and implement advanced safety protocols to ensure safety for workers and the job site.
4. Saving Money in the Long Run
Purchasing, maintaining, and insuring a crane can be prohibitively expensive. Hiring a crane company removes these costs, as rental rates often include the crane, operator, fuel, and insurance. You also avoid equipment depreciation and storage issues.
5. Timely and Streamlined Operations
Professional crane operators bring experience that streamlines project timelines. Their familiarity with complex lifts, terrain challenges, and coordination with ground crews means fewer delays and smoother operations, keeping your project on schedule.
6. Liability Protection
Accidents involving cranes can lead to significant legal and financial consequences. Hiring a professional crane company typically includes comprehensive liability and insurance support, minimizing your responsibility in case of mishaps.
7. Compliance Made Easy
In many locations, crane operation requires city permits, road closures, and coordination with local authorities. Reputable crane companies handle this paperwork for you, ensuring compliance and eliminating red tape.
8. Customized Solutions
Every lift is different. A professional crane company will assess your site and provide tailored lifting plans based on your load weight, height requirements, environmental factors, and safety considerations. This ensures the safest and most efficient outcome.
